SOMEWHERE IN THE multiverse, there exists a version of Orion And The Dark that’s a straightforward retelling of Emma Yarlett’s adorable picture book – a simple story about a boy who’s scared of the dark but ends up befriending a mysterious entity that embodies the night. This is not that universe.
“You give that book to 99.9% of the other screenwriters in Hollywood, you get that version of the film,”
